E-COM-NET
首页
在线工具
Layui镜像站
SUI文档
联系我们
推荐频道
Java
PHP
C++
C
C#
Python
Ruby
go语言
Scala
Servlet
Vue
MySQL
NoSQL
Redis
CSS
Oracle
SQL Server
DB2
HBase
Http
HTML5
Spring
Ajax
Jquery
JavaScript
Json
XML
NodeJs
mybatis
Hibernate
算法
设计模式
shell
数据结构
大数据
JS
消息中间件
正则表达式
Tomcat
SQL
Nginx
Shiro
Maven
Linux
hbase数据一致性
ElasticSearch 亿级数据检索深度优化!
一、前言数据平台已迭代三个版本,从头开始遇到很多常见的难题,终于有片段时间整理一些已完善的文档,在此分享以供所需朋友的实现参考,少走些弯路,在此篇幅中偏重于ES的优化,关于
HBase
,Hadoop的设计优化估计有很多文章可以参考
夜空_2cd3
·
2024-01-21 03:53
一文读懂大数据工具Phoenix:让你的数据管理更高效!
它是一个构建在
HBase
上的SQL层,可以使用标准的JDBCAPIs而不是
HBase
客户端APIs来创建表、插入数据和查询
HBase
中的数据。
知识分享小能手
·
2024-01-21 03:26
学习心得体会
大数据
大数据
数据库
数据分析
mvcc机制
MySQL的MVCC(Multi-VersionConcurrencyControl)机制是一种在多个事务并发执行时保持
数据一致性
的方法。
forty-nine
·
2024-01-20 23:39
数据库
大数据导论(3)---大数据技术
文章目录1.大数据技术概述2.数据采集与预处理2.1数据采集2.2预处理3.数据存储和管理3.1分布式基础架构Hadoop3.2分布式文件系统HDFS3.3分布式数据库
HBase
3.4非关系型数据库NoSQL4
冒冒菜菜
·
2024-01-20 21:28
大数据导论
大数据导论
大数据技术
课程学习
Sqoop与
HBase
结合使用:实现强大的数据存储
将Sqoop与
HBase
结合使用是在大数据领域中实现强大的数据存储和分析的关键步骤之一。Sqoop用于将数据从关系型数据库导入到Hadoop生态系统中,而
HBase
则用于实时、非关系型数据存储和查询。
晓之以理的喵~~
·
2024-01-20 19:57
sqoop
sqoop
hbase
hadoop
etcd基本介绍
相对于zookeeper采用的Paxos,ETCD采用的是Raft算法,该算法具备的性能更佳、
数据一致性
强等优点。
连不到蓝牙
·
2024-01-20 17:44
etcd
数据库
seate分布式锁三种模式
在分布式系统中,不同机器或主机之间可能共享某些临界资源,为了避免彼此之间的干扰和保证
数据一致性
,需要使用互斥机制来防止同时访问。Seata分布式锁的作用就是提供这种互斥机制。
爱生活,更爱技术
·
2024-01-20 16:20
分布式
Zookeeper简介
一、Zookeeper简介ZooKeeper是一个分布式的、开放源码的分布式应用程序协调服务,它是Google的Chubby一个开源的实现,是Hadoop和
Hbase
的重要组件。
破茧......
·
2024-01-20 16:35
Zookeeper
zookeeper
分布式
云原生
通过DBeaver连接Phoenix操作
hbase
DBeaverhttps://dbeaver.io/download配置JDK(可选)编辑DBeaver安装目录下DBeaver.ini文件,在首行添加JDK安装路径-vmD:\ProgramFiles\jdk\bin连接
HBase
1
风静花犹落
·
2024-01-20 06:26
数据库入门之3张表对比关系型与非关系型数据库
[endif]SQL与NoSQL的典型引擎和区别数据库类型SQLNoSQL举例Oracle、SqlServer、MySQL、PostgreSQL等MongoDB、Redis、
HBase
等存储结构采用结构化表来存储数据采用半结构化
舒意从生
·
2024-01-19 22:02
Redis缓存
2缓存的使用之前没有使用缓存是的模型3项目说明#具体实现流程1redis中查询商户缓存2判断是否存在3存在直接返回4不存在根据id去数据库查询5数据库也不存在,返回错误6存在则写入redis中7返回二
数据一致性
夨落旳尐孩649
·
2024-01-19 17:30
redis
java
后端
如何控制Dolphinscheduler同一任务不能同时执行多个
(有点类似于
hbase
码出天空
·
2024-01-19 16:31
java
spring
cloud
基于Java web的物流信息管理系统
对于前者要求建立起
数据一致性
和完整性强、数据安全性好的数据库。而对于后者则要求应用程序功能完备,易使用等特点。实现一个能够在WEB上访问的物流管理系统。
taobysj
·
2024-01-19 14:59
ssm毕业设计
java
开发语言
【Redis】Redis分布式锁有什么缺陷
Redis⛳️功不唐捐,玉汝于成目录前言正文非阻塞式获取锁:死锁问题:锁过期问题:时钟漂移问题:性能开销:不可重入性:缺乏唯一标识:缺乏顺序性:结语我的其他博客前言在构建分布式系统时,实现有效的分布式锁是确保
数据一致性
和协同操作的关键要素之一
还在路上的秃头
·
2024-01-19 13:11
#
Redis
redis
分布式
数据库
面试
笔记
Redis数据更新,是先更新数据库还是先更新缓存
5、redis作为高速缓存和数据库的
数据一致性
的问题,如果数据更新的话是先更新数据库还是先更新缓存?若果先更新数据库再更新缓存会涉及什么问题基础部分:1、hashMap底层?
码农小强
·
2024-01-19 10:18
分布式概念与协议
edu.csdn.net/course/detail/36074Python实战量化交易理财系统https://edu.csdn.net/course/detail/35475分布式协议分布式理论概念1.分布式
数据一致性
分布式
数据一致性
xuhss_com
·
2024-01-19 09:20
计算机
分布式
big
data
java
Flink的两阶段提交是什么
在
数据一致性
的环境下,其代表的含义是:要么所有备份数据同时更改某个数值,要么都不改,以此来达到数据的强一致性。
暴走的贼宇
·
2024-01-19 08:55
flink
大数据
Redis与DB
数据一致性
-个人总结
缓存读写策略:Cache-AsidePattern读缓存:先查询缓存,存在则返回,如果不存在则查询DB,再塞回缓存中,最后返回结果.写缓存:更新完成DB之后,删除缓存.适合场景:读比较多的场景,更新比较少的场景.像我们工作当中,基础配置系统,公私钥管理系统就是这种.Read/WriteThroughPattern读缓存:先查询缓存,存在则返回,如果不存在则查询DB,再塞回缓存中,最后返回结果.写缓
kanwwan
·
2024-01-19 07:48
数据库
redis
缓存
spark+phoenix读取
hbase
phoenix是操作
hbase
的皮肤,他可以轻松的使用sql语句来操作
hbase
,比直接用
hbase
的原语操作要友好的多。
潮落拾贝
·
2024-01-19 06:16
spark
hbase
大数据
Centos7 Ambari集群环境搭建
Ambari集群环境搭建1.1服务规划序号主机名操作系统Ip地址服务1
hbase
100.yunCentOS_7.6172.21.xx.100HTTPServer、amber-server、amber-agent2
hbase
101
香蕉牛奶蛇皮走位
·
2024-01-19 06:57
hdfs
hadoop
mapreduce
cloudera
HBase
第一章:集群搭建
系列文章目录
HBase
第一章:集群搭建文章目录系列文章目录前言一、环境准备二、上传
HBase
三、上传
HBase
四、配置参数五、分发测试六、高可用总结前言Hive的内容基本算是学完了,太深入的东西,现在没有必要死磕
超哥--
·
2024-01-19 00:57
HBase
hbase
hadoop
大数据
HBase
学习总结(1):
HBase
的下载与安装
(
HBase
是一种数据库:Hadoop数据库,它是一种NoSQL存储系统,专门设计用来快速随机读写大规模数据。本文介绍
HBase
的下载与安装的整个过程。)
蝶Wu天涯
·
2024-01-19 00:25
HBase
HBase
HBase
学习七:Compaction
HBase
根据合并规模将Compaction分为两类:MinorCompaction
Studying!!!
·
2024-01-19 00:53
中间件
hbase
学习
数据库
HBase
学习八: 核心参数配置
1、Region相关参数
hbase
.hregion.max.filesize:默认为10G,简单理解为,Region中最大的Store中所有文件大小一旦大于该值整个Region就会执行分裂。
Studying!!!
·
2024-01-19 00:53
中间件
hbase
学习
数据库
【大数据项目学习】第十章:
HBase
分布式集群部署与设计
第十章:
HBase
分布式集群部署与设计一个初学者的大数据学习过程文章目录第十章:
HBase
分布式集群部署与设计1.
HBase
安装前须知1.1必备条件1.1.1硬件1.1.2软件1.2运行模式2.
HBase
学不会K8S不改ID
·
2024-01-19 00:23
大数据项目学习
分布式
hadoop
linux
java
大数据
hbase
学习笔记-
hbase
集群安装部署
1、下载安装包http://archive.apache.org/dist/
hbase
2、规划安装目录/opt/
hbase
3、上传安装包到服务器4、解压安装包到指定的规划目录tar-zxvf
hbase
-
陈同学:
·
2024-01-19 00:22
hbase
hbase
zookeeper
HBase
集群部署
HBase
安装在虚拟机上上传已经下载好的
HBase
安装包(官网下载需要的版本,我这里是2.2.3),使用finalshell上传至虚拟机的目录下,我这里是/opt/software文件夹下使用tar命令参数
Golden life
·
2024-01-19 00:21
hbase
数据库
大数据
【大数据】
HBase
集群安装部署
搭建大数据集群服务器看这篇:搭建学习使用的大数据集群环境:windows使用vmware安装三台虚拟机,配置好网络环境安装好对应版本的hadoop集群,并启动安装好对应版本的zookeeper集群,并启动1.
HBase
橙子园
·
2024-01-19 00:51
大数据工程师成神之路
hbase
big
data
hadoop
安装部署
Hbase
高可用集群部署
Zookeeper集群的正常部署并启动Hadoop集群的正常部署并启动配置环境变量vi/etc/profile#
Hbase
-HAexport
HBASE
_HOME=/home/xyp9x/
hbase
-2.0.5
衡超越爱学习~
·
2024-01-19 00:21
Hbase
hbase
hadoop
big
data
HBase
学习三:集群部署
集群启停顺序:启动Hadoop—>启动
HBase
—>关闭
HBase
—>关闭Hadoop1环境准备1.0环境前期准备参考基础环境配置1.1机器准备hostnameipvm1ip1vm2ip2vm3ip31.2
Studying!!!
·
2024-01-19 00:50
中间件
HBase
【数据采集与预处理】数据传输工具Sqoop
Sqoop安装配置(一)下载Sqoop安装包并解压(二)修改配置文件(三)拷贝JDBC驱动(四)验证Sqoop(五)测试Sqoop是否能够成功连接数据库四、导入数据(一)RDBMS到HDFS(二)RDBMS到
HBase
Francek Chen
·
2024-01-18 22:19
大数据技术基础
sqoop
hadoop
大数据
数据库
CAS:并发编程的关键技术
在现代的并发编程中,解决多线程竞争条件下的
数据一致性
问题是至关重要的。CAS(CompareandSwap)是一种常用的并发编程技术,用于实现线程安全的原子操作。
爱编程的鱼
·
2024-01-18 22:45
JAVA
java
算法
jvm
MacBook Linux安装zookeeper
MacBookLinux安装zookeeperZooKeeper是一个分布式的,开放源码的分布式应用程序协调服务,是Google的Chubby一个开源的实现,是Hadoop和
Hbase
的重要组件。
beyond阿亮
·
2024-01-18 17:12
zookeeper
macbook
linux
大数据 - Kafka系列《一》- Kafka基本概念
类似于
hbase
里面的region的概念3.Consumer:消费者4.Zookeeper1.1什么是k
王哪跑nn
·
2024-01-18 15:05
kafka
大数据
大数据
kafka
分布式
书签留存文档
mavenSpringBoot官方文档学习实现一个简单的数据库连接池-CSDN博客不安装oracle客户端,用plsql连接oracle-郑文亮-博客园IDEA中创建mavenweb项目的详细部署kettle连接
hbase
-CSDN
Liang.Wang
·
2024-01-18 09:13
eclipse
java
tomcat
作为刚入职的小白,怎么才能学好大数据 ?
大数据学习方向一、大数据运维之Linux基础打好Linux基础,以便更好地学习Hadoop,
hbase
,NoSQL,Spark,Storm,docker,openstack等。
铁拳虎
·
2024-01-18 09:40
大数据学习
大数据开发
大数据入门
数据分析
Hadoop
Kafka
大数据
大数据技术
人工智能
spark
Linux
大数据
大数据学习
大数据开发
大数据小白初探
Hbase
从零到入门
目录1.前言2.初识
Hbase
2.1有了HDFS为什么还需要
HBase
呢?2.2
HBase
主要做什么的?2.3
HBase
架构特点?2.4
HBase
的适用场景?2.5
HBase
的数据模型和物理储存格式?
北京-景枫
·
2024-01-18 09:10
hbase
大数据
列簇式存储
HBASE
学习一:原理架构详解
1、架构原理1.1、基本概念
HBase
是一款面向列存储,用于存储处理海量数据的NoSQL数据库。它的理论原型是Google的BigTable论文。
Studying!!!
·
2024-01-18 08:34
中间件
hbase
学习
架构
beego的控制器Controller篇 — Session控制
session配置及使用beego内置了session模块,目前session模块支持的后端引擎包括memory、cookie、file、mysql、redis、couc
hbase
、memcache、postgres
leellun
·
2024-01-18 08:50
beego从入门到实践
beego
LINUX上新建用户无法进入
hbase
进行操作 2020-08-26
1.在LINUX上新建用户coscp用户,coscp用户没有权限,进入
hbase
进行操作,调用脚本在
hbase
上新建表,会提示没有权限解决方法给用户授权:grant'coscp','RWXCA'2.使用
1edee8a22fc9
·
2024-01-18 07:04
Spark—shell,
Hbase
—shell
Spark:SPARKSQLresults=spark.sql("SELECT*FROMpeople")//读取JSON文件valuserScoreDF=spark.read.json("hdfs://master:9000/people.json")Spark内置函数的使用除select()外,还可以使用filter()、groupBy()等方法对DataFrame数据进行过滤和分组,比如:df
꧁༺朝花夕逝༻꧂
·
2024-01-18 07:21
spark
大数据
分布式
Hbase
必背面试题
1,
hbase
读流程首先通过meta表找到要读数据的region所在的RegionServer,然后去BlockCash中读取,如果没有就去Memstore中读取,如果也没有,那就去Hfile中去读(1
写scala的老刘
·
2024-01-18 06:09
Redis和MySQL如何保持
数据一致性
前言在高并发的场景下,大量的请求直接访问Mysql很容易造成性能问题。所以,我们都会用Redis来做数据的缓存,削减对数据库的请求。但是,Mysql和Redis是两种不同的数据库,如何保证不同数据库之间数据的一致性就非常关键了。1.数据不一致的原因1.1导致数据不一致的原因在高并发的业务场景下,数据库大多数情况都是用户并发访问最薄弱的环节。所以,就需要使用redis做一个缓冲操作,让请求先访问到r
豆豆的java之旅
·
2024-01-18 05:05
分布式缓存
redis
mysql
数据库
【远程访问】
Hbase
+Phoenix(伪分布式部署)
目录Server端部署
Hbase
+Phoenix环境下载安装包安装JDK并配置环境变量配置ssh免密登录(可选)安装并启动zookeeper安装
hbase
安装phoenix启停
hbase
验证
hbase
是否启动
itachi-uchiha
·
2024-01-18 02:46
数据库
hbase
分布式
big
data
standalone
Hbase
--读取数据快还是写数据快
首先,需要明确的是,
Hbase
写入速度比读取速度要快,根本原因LSM存储引擎从存储引擎的角度分析
Hbase
底层的存储引擎为LSM-Tree(Log-StructuredMerge-Tree)。
李小李的路
·
2024-01-17 21:20
分布式系统中数据库和缓存双写一致性的实现技术
标题:分布式系统中数据库和缓存双写一致性的实现技术在分布式系统中,为了确保数据库和缓存之间的
数据一致性
,双写一致性成为了一个关键的挑战。
一休哥助手
·
2024-01-17 21:05
分布式系统
数据库
数据库
缓存
Windows下
HBase
的搭建
@[TOC]Windows下
HBase
的搭建
HBase
下载与设置(Windows)本人刚刚接触
HBase
,为了配置
HBase
,参考了一些博客,按照操作顺序执行后存在一些问题,解决后,得出了有效的步骤,并一定对所有情况都适用
qq_42725437
·
2024-01-17 17:51
经验
【数据库】乐观锁、悲观锁通俗讲解,必须懂!
悲观锁和乐观锁是两种处理并发访问的不同策略,它们关注的是在多个线程同时访问共享资源时如何保证
数据一致性
的问题。
heartfluttering
·
2024-01-17 17:12
JAVA杂项
数据库
乐观锁
悲观锁
后端
ZooKeeper 原理及其在 Hadoop 和
HBase
中的应用
简介ZooKeeper是一个开源的分布式协调服务,由雅虎创建,是GoogleChubby的开源实现。分布式应用程序可以基于ZooKeeper实现诸如数据发布/订阅、负载均衡、命名服务、分布式协调/通知、集群管理、Master选举、分布式锁和分布式队列等功能。基本概念本节将介绍ZooKeeper的几个核心概念。这些概念贯穿于之后对ZooKeeper更深入的讲解,因此有必要预先了解这些概念。集群角色在
Java程序员YY
·
2024-01-17 15:08
Hbase
- 自定义Rowkey规则
在Flink中我们有时候需要分析数据1点到2点的范围,可是经过Region又比较慢,这时候我们就可以定制TableInputFormat来实现我们的需求了,我们还可以采用Flink的DataSet的方式读取,另外下面还有Spark读取的例子。使用教程Md5Util.javaimportorg.apache.commons.codec.binary.Hex;importjava.security.M
kikiki2
·
2024-01-17 11:48
上一页
6
7
8
9
10
11
12
13
下一页
按字母分类:
A
B
C
D
E
F
G
H
I
J
K
L
M
N
O
P
Q
R
S
T
U
V
W
X
Y
Z
其他